I’ve learned in the 30+ years of practice that not everyone has the same views on health issues. I’ve also learned that there are often NOT distinctions between right and wrong or healthy and unhealthy habits or decisions.
Because of this I prefer to help people find a health balance in their life in respect to diet, exercise, sleep, stress, hormones etc.
But the hardest part is helping people dig a little deeper in their thought process to truly understand the why’s, when’s and how’s to make these changes. What I have found helpful, as many of my Common Sense Health and Wellness readers have probably surmised, is that I like to use memes as a way to open the thought process, especially funny or sarcastic memes. We all have barriers to change. Often when we laugh at something our barriers drop a bit, perhaps enough to let some new thoughts in, that might just help steer us in a new even healthier direction.
